Buglu Hold on tight, We got it for you. Here it is. It's a Strawberry Letter subject. I've been a whole fool for eighteen years. Dear Stephen Shirley, there is so much going on in my home. I've been with my husband for eighteen years and we've been married for four years. I have three children from a previous marriage, and we have a daughter together. My husband does not like my children and he talks about them constantly. My kids don't like him either, and after we got married, they moved out of the house. The daughter that I have with him was thirteen years old when we got married, and she told me that I should not marry her daddy. I questioned her, but she would not tell me why. When my husband is at home, he stays in our bedroom with the door closed and the TV is always on blast. When he's not in the bedroom or at work, he spends time at his mama's house. Recently, our daughter came to me and finally told me why I should not have married her dad. She says that he has a longtime girlfriend in Florida. She's met the woman at my husband's mother's house years ago. The girlfriend spends time at my mother in law's house when she's in town. My husband talks to our daughter about his mistress, and he never expected her to say anything to me. My other children know too, so I look like a fool. He has made all of our lives miserable for his own selfish gains. My daughter has no respect for her dad, and I had to tell her that all men are not dogs. My husband says that he's asked God for forgiveness for all his wrongdoings, but he is not going to stop seeing this woman. So now, okay, my husband says. My husband said that he's asked God for forgiveness for all his wrongdoings, but he's not going to stop seeing this woman. So now I'm on a mission to leave him and make him pay emotionally and financially for everything he has put me through. How do I heal from this?
